Drake & Hutch were founded as a celebration of British style, humour and heritage. The brand was recently established in the heart of the Lancashire countryside, within bobbins throw from one of the oldest working mills in England.
The founder of Drake & Hutch Peter McGuinness has a strong background in fine British tailoring, this is undoubtedly assisted him to craft the perfect men’s undergarment that maintains a sense of personality and modern style. Every garment and print in the collection is designed by hand, it is this attention to detail and willingness to excel in everything that we do that makes Drake & Hutch stand out from the crowd.
The debut offering includes a range of low-rise trunks made from a comfortable mix of cotton and elastane with no annoying product labels inside:
